Sacred Heart University is in Fairfield, CT.

In the most recent year for which we have data, 8 hospitality management degrees were granted at Sacred Heart University.

Online & Distance Learning at Sacred Heart University

Online coursework is an option at Sacred Heart University. Of 11,022 students, 1,311 (12%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 3,753 (34%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

The following sections describe the diversity of Hospitality Management graduates at Sacred Heart University, broken down by degree level.

Looking at the program as a whole, Hospitality Management graduates at Sacred Heart University are 62% women (5) and 38% men (3).

Hospitality Management Bachelor’s Program at Sacred Heart University

Among the 8 bachelor’s hospitality management degrees awarded at Sacred Heart University, 62% were women (5) and 38% were men (3).
